Facebook just announced Translations for Facebook Connect.  Unlike machine translations, this tool would allow developers to compare their website text content to translated phrases crowdsourced through the vast Facebook social network.  This is the same tool Facebook used to translate their own site quite rapidly into over 60 languages.  Translations essentially solicits free translations from the social network, and the highest rated translations get used.  It will be interesting to see how various webpages offering intricate combinations of phrases maps back to the Facebook system.

Others have tried this, using forums and wikis, but none with the scale of users Facebook can offer.  Of course, Facebook is also attempting to patent crowdsource translations, which is bit like Metallica trying to own the mosh pit.
